Kimberly Richey: Kimberly Richey, Assistant Secretary for Civil Rights at the United States — United States Department of Education, publicly stated the department's position that an all-women's college admitting biological males loses its meaning under Title IX.
United States — United States Department of Education: The United States — United States Department of Education initiated an investigation into Smith College regarding its admissions policy for transgender women, potentially impacting federal funding and setting a precedent for other institutions.
